Output ff8cdfac6235bd8e23ac5efb76a134f07736e826e428ce4f9218af0734c08a39:7

value
789381
script pubkey
OP_0 OP_PUSHBYTES_20 ade066c2b8584890a74b8d802bb35939e82bb7ff
address
bc1q4hsxds4ctpyfpf6t3kqzhv6e885zhdlltz67qj
transaction
ff8cdfac6235bd8e23ac5efb76a134f07736e826e428ce4f9218af0734c08a39
confirmations
82597
spent
true